let me offer one question
드리다 is the humble word for giving, used when the person receiving outranks you, and 하나 "one" keeps the offer modest. Every line here is a host or guest politely announcing what they are about to say: 저도 질문을 하나 드리겠습니다, 영토 분쟁에 대한 얘기를 하나 드릴 겁니다, 먼저 얘기를 하나 드릴 게 있는데. Notice that in Korean you can "give" a question or a story, not only an object. Plain 주다 would be the neutral version; 드리다 raises the listener.
Register: formal, polite; broadcast talk
